Ejemplos
Ejemplos y Tutoriales
Sección titulada «Ejemplos y Tutoriales»Descubre ejemplos del mundo real y tutoriales paso a paso que demuestran cómo construir aplicaciones con Veloce-TS.
🎯 Ejemplos de Inicio Rápido
Sección titulada «🎯 Ejemplos de Inicio Rápido»Una API simple “Hello World” perfecta para principiantes para entender los fundamentos de Veloce-TS.
Perfecto para: Aprender los fundamentos de Veloce-TS
Características demostradas:
- ✅ Routing basado en decoradores
- ✅ Validación de solicitudes con Zod
- ✅ Documentación OpenAPI automática
- ✅ Soporte TypeScript
- ✅ Soporte multi-idioma
TaskMaster - Sistema de Gestión de Tareas
Sección titulada «TaskMaster - Sistema de Gestión de Tareas»Un ejemplo completo de backend que muestra todas las características de Veloce-TS incluyendo autenticación, RBAC, GraphQL, WebSockets y más.
Perfecto para: Entender las capacidades completas del framework
Características demostradas:
- ✅ Routing basado en decoradores
- ✅ Autenticación JWT & RBAC
- ✅ Integración SQLite
- ✅ Soporte GraphQL
- ✅ Handlers WebSocket
- ✅ Middleware personalizado
- ✅ Documentación OpenAPI
Un sistema empresarial de control financiero listo para producción que demuestra lógica de negocio real avanzada con caché, auditoría y gestión automática de inventario.
Perfecto para: Construir aplicaciones empresariales listas para producción
Características demostradas:
- ✅ 7 Controladores REST (Auth, Ingresos, Gastos, Materiales, Empleados, Cheques, Notificaciones)
- ✅ Autenticación JWT con bcrypt
- ✅ PostgreSQL + Prisma ORM
- ✅ Caché Redis con invalidación inteligente
- ✅ Lógica de negocio compleja (auto-crear materiales desde gastos)
- ✅ Logging estructurado con Winston
- ✅ Health checks y monitoreo
- ✅ Registro de auditoría para cumplimiento
- ✅ Documentación OpenAPI/Swagger
- ✅ Docker Compose para configuración fácil
🏗️ Próximamente
Sección titulada «🏗️ Próximamente»Estamos trabajando en más ejemplos para ayudarte a comenzar:
Plataforma de Blog
Sección titulada «Plataforma de Blog»- Gestión de artículos
- Sistema de comentarios
- Autenticación de usuarios
- Categorización de contenido
- Funcionalidad de búsqueda
Aplicación de Chat
Sección titulada «Aplicación de Chat»- Mensajería en tiempo real
- Presencia de usuarios
- Gestión de salas
- Historial de mensajes
- Compartir archivos
API de Redes Sociales
Sección titulada «API de Redes Sociales»- Perfiles de usuario
- Publicaciones y comentarios
- Sistema de seguimiento
- Notificaciones
- Moderación de contenido
📚 Serie de Tutoriales
Sección titulada «📚 Serie de Tutoriales»Serie Principiante
Sección titulada «Serie Principiante»- API Hello World - Tu primera aplicación Veloce-TS
- Operaciones CRUD Básicas - Construyendo una API simple de tareas
- Configuración de Autenticación - Agregando autenticación JWT
- Integración de Base de Datos - Trabajando con bases de datos
Serie Intermedia
Sección titulada «Serie Intermedia»- Desarrollo de Middleware - Creando middleware personalizado
- Integración GraphQL - Construyendo APIs GraphQL
- Implementación WebSocket - Características en tiempo real
- Estrategias de Testing - Probando tus aplicaciones
Serie Avanzada
Sección titulada «Serie Avanzada»- Arquitectura de Microservicios - Construyendo sistemas distribuidos
- Optimización de Rendimiento - Escalando tus aplicaciones
- Mejores Prácticas de Seguridad - Asegurando tus APIs
- Estrategias de Despliegue - Despliegue en producción
🎨 Ejemplos de la Comunidad
Sección titulada «🎨 Ejemplos de la Comunidad»¿Has construido algo genial con Veloce-TS? ¡Nos encantaría mostrarlo!
- Envía tu ejemplo via GitHub Issues
- Comparte tu proyecto en nuestra comunidad Discord
- Escribe un tutorial y lo destacaremos aquí
🛠️ Contribuir Ejemplos
Sección titulada «🛠️ Contribuir Ejemplos»¿Quieres contribuir con un ejemplo? Así es como:
- Hacer fork del repositorio
- Crear tu ejemplo en el directorio
examples/ - Agregar documentación explicando tu implementación
- Enviar un pull request
Requisitos del Ejemplo
Sección titulada «Requisitos del Ejemplo»- Código claro y bien documentado
- README con instrucciones de configuración
- Demuestra características específicas de Veloce-TS
- Incluye datos de muestra o usuarios demo
- Sigue nuestros estándares de código
📖 Ruta de Aprendizaje
Sección titulada «📖 Ruta de Aprendizaje»Para Principiantes
Sección titulada «Para Principiantes»- Comienza con Hello World para aprender los fundamentos
- Sigue la Guía de Inicio
- Experimenta con decoradores y validación
- Pasa a TaskMaster para características avanzadas
Para Desarrolladores Experimentados
Sección titulada «Para Desarrolladores Experimentados»- Explora características avanzadas en TaskMaster
- Sumérgete en GraphQL y WebSockets
- Aprende sobre Inyección de Dependencias
- Implementa plugins personalizados y middleware
🔗 Recursos Adicionales
Sección titulada «🔗 Recursos Adicionales»- Documentación - Documentación completa del framework
- Referencia de API - Documentación detallada de la API
- Repositorio GitHub - Código fuente e issues
- Comunidad Discord - Obtén ayuda y comparte proyectos
:::tip ¿Listo para Empezar? ¡Elige un ejemplo que coincida con tu nivel de experiencia y comienza a construir con Veloce-TS hoy! :::